Receptionists and Information Clerks Salary in New Hampshire
Ranked #19 of 51 · NH
Salary Distribution (10th–90th percentile)
About 80% of receptionists and information clerkss in New Hampshire earn between $26,800 and $53,370. The blue band is the middle 50% (P25–P75); the dot marks the median.
Compared to the U.S.
The mean receptionists and information clerks salary in New Hampshire is $39,210, about 0.6% below the U.S. average ($39,460). That works out to roughly $19/hr at 2,080 hours per year.
Metro Areas in New Hampshire
| Metro area | Median | Mean | Employment |
|---|---|---|---|
| Southwestern New Hampshire nonmetropolitan area | $43,080 | $44,820 | 270 |
| Manchester-Nashua, NH | $37,410 | $38,600 | 1,700 |
| Central New Hampshire nonmetropolitan area | $37,140 | $38,210 | 750 |
| Northern New Hampshire nonmetropolitan area | $36,240 | $37,350 | 500 |
